Output b50436bf149af5f86fb81a2d592fd09da82911578b18ee4e7bcd2dd5c0c74e05:1

value
134150901
script pubkey
OP_0 OP_PUSHBYTES_20 6d0c55b8260ce28e96385cb3669a2e0de7efbd82
address
bc1qd5x9twpxpn3ga93ctjekdx3wphn7l0vzses8z8
transaction
b50436bf149af5f86fb81a2d592fd09da82911578b18ee4e7bcd2dd5c0c74e05
confirmations
92659
spent
true